Topix.net is the leading news community on the Web, connecting people to
the information and discussions that matter to them in every U.S. town and
city. A Top 25 online news destination (Hitwise, November 2006), the
company links news from 50,000 sources to 360,000 lively user-generated
forums. Topix.net also works with the nation’s major media companies to
grow and engage their online audiences through forums, classifieds,
publishing platforms and RSS feeds. Based in Palo Alto, Calif., Topix.net
is a privately held company with investment from Gannett Co., Inc. (NYSE:
GCI), The McClatchy Company (NYSE: MNI) and Tribune Company (NYSE: TRB).

We're working on solving interesting and challenging problems related to
crawling, geo-localization and subject categorization of the news. Named
entity disambiguation. About-vs-mention discrimination. Heat and tone
language detection. Zero-configuration scalable crawling. All in-memory
index serving. On-the-fly category merging, clustering, de-duplication, and
geo-spinning. Anti spam. Auto-kickstart servers. Reporting and tracking.
